Career path

Career Role (Gender Equality & Refugee Support) Description
Refugee Women's Advocate Provides direct support, empowering refugee women to navigate legal, social, and economic challenges; champions gender equality within the refugee community. High demand, growing sector.
Gender Equality Program Officer (Refugee Focus) Designs and implements programs promoting gender equality for refugee women; conducts needs assessments, monitors impact, and ensures program sustainability; strong project management skills essential. Increasingly sought-after.
Community Liaison Officer (Refugee Integration) Builds bridges between refugee women and mainstream services; addresses barriers to access; facilitates communication and collaboration; vital role in successful integration. Strong growth potential.
Legal Aid Worker (Refugee Rights) Provides legal assistance and guidance to refugee women facing legal challenges, focusing on gender-based violence and discrimination; crucial role in protecting rights. High demand, specialized skills.
